Latest Patents

One of Majumdar's latest innovations includes the invention of biologically active cannabidiol analogs. These compounds are characterized by a formulation where one or both of the R groups can be the residue of a moiety formed by the reaction of an amino group of an amino acid ester with a dicarboxylic acid or its derivative. The other R group may consist of another dicarboxylic acid residue or hydrogen. These CBD analogs demonstrate significant potential in pain management, particularly in oncology and other settings where neuropathy occurs. Furthermore, they offer a method to block the addictive properties of opiates.

In addition, Majumdar has developed amphotericin-loaded PEGylated lipid nanoparticles. This innovation focuses on the compositions of nanolipid carrier molecules that consist of PEG molecules and various solid and liquid lipids. Notably, the PEG has a molecular weight ranging between 1000 and 5000. This invention also outlines methods for treating fungal ocular infections via the topical ocular administration of the developed nanolipid carrier systems.
